Quick Christmas pudding

- 300g good-quality mincemeat
- 140g fine shred orangemarmalade
- 200g molassescane sugar
- 4 tbsp treacle
- 3 eggsbeaten
- 4 tbsp whisky
- 100g butterfrozen and coarsely grated
- 200g self-raising flour

Method
step 1
Butter and line the base of a 1.5-litre pudding basin with greaseproof paper. In a large bowl, stir the ingredients together, adding them one at a time in the order they are listed, until everything is completely mixed.
step 2
Tip the pudding mix into the basin and cover with a circle of greaseproof paper. Place the pudding on a plate and microwave on Medium for 20-25 mins until cooked and an inserted skewer comes out clean. Leave to stand for 5 mins, then turn out and serve with brandy butter and cream.
